The Rhino-Rack Backbone with the Pioneer Platform is the absolute pinnacle of JL roof storage. Unlike basic gutter mounts that can stress the fiberglass, the Backbone system uses internal steel frames that bolt into the Jeep’s roll bar. This allows for a massive 265lb dynamic load rating, which I find essential when carrying a rooftop tent and bulky Pelican camera cases. The platform itself is aerodynamic and features integrated T-slots for mounting everything from shovels to MaxTrax. You’ll notice the wind noise is surprisingly low given its footprint. The only real drawback is the installation; you do have to drill into your hardtop, which can be nerve-wracking for a first-timer. However, the structural rigidity it provides is unmatched, making it the safest choice for off-road photography expeditions where gear failure isn’t an option.

The TeraFlex Nebo system is the best middle-ground for Jeepers who want strength without the “cage” look. It’s incredibly slim, standing only 2.3 inches above the roof, which is a lifesaver if you have a tight garage clearance. What I appreciate most is how the Nebo integrates with the JL’s lines; it looks like an OEM factory option. Like the Rhino-Rack, it requires drilling for its internal supports, but the payoff is a 200lb dynamic load capacity. It’s a versatile system that allows you to add crossbars or a full slat kit depending on your needs. For my landscape photography trips, I find the flat slats perfect for standing on to get that high-angle shot. It’s significantly cheaper than the full Front Runner setups while offering comparable durability for the average weekend warrior.

If you aren’t planning on mounting a 150lb rooftop tent, the Hooke Road Gutter Mount bars are a fantastic, wallet-friendly entry point. These bars clamp directly onto the JL’s rain gutters, meaning no drilling and a 15-minute installation. I’ve used these for carrying light equipment like tripods and a small cargo box. They are rated for about 88lbs, which is plenty for skis, snowboards, or a kayak, but you must be careful not to overload them as the JL’s gutters are essentially plastic-coated fiberglass. You will notice a bit more wind whistle at highway speeds compared to the Pioneer platform, but for the price, it’s hard to complain. It’s an honest, simple product that gets the job done for casual campers and photographers who only need extra space occasionally.

The Gobi Stealth Rack is a legend in the Jeep community, primarily because it offers heavy-duty weight capacity without requiring you to drill a single hole in your JL. It uses an external “exo-skeleton” style that mounts to the windshield frame and rear chassis points. This design is perfect for those who want to be able to remove their hardtop entirely or switch to a soft top without removing the rack, as the Gobi can actually tilt back on hinges. It comes standard with a rear ladder, which I find indispensable for reaching gear mid-shoot. The lead times can be long—sometimes months—but the build quality is tank-like. If you want the classic adventure look and the ability to carry 300lbs without modifying your roof, the Gobi is worth the wait and the premium price tag.

Buying Guide: How to Choose a Roof Rack for Jeep Wrangler JL

Choosing a rack for the JL is different than any other vehicle because of the removable top. You first need to decide if you are comfortable drilling into your fiberglass. If you want maximum strength for a rooftop tent, drilling for an internal support system (like Rhino-Rack or Front Runner) is almost mandatory. If you only need to carry a kayak or a mountain bike, gutter mounts are sufficient and much easier on the wallet. Also, consider “Dynamic” vs “Static” load ratings. Dynamic is what the rack can hold while driving (usually 150-250lbs), while Static is what it holds when parked (usually 500-800lbs). Always prioritize a rack that allows you to still use your Freedom Panels unless you don’t mind a permanent roof over your head.

Key Factors

  • Mounting Style: Internal support systems offer the highest weight capacity but require drilling. Gutter mounts are easy to install but limited to lighter loads.
  • Weight Capacity: Ensure the rack can handle your heaviest gear (tents, spare tires) while the vehicle is in motion (dynamic load).
  • Accessory Ecosystem: Look for racks with T-slots or modular slats so you can easily add light bars, tool mounts, or camera platforms.
  • Roof Clearance: If you use parking garages, choose a low-profile rack like the TeraFlex Nebo to keep your total height under 7 feet.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I remove my Freedom Panels with a roof rack installed?

Most high-quality JL racks, including the Rhino-Rack Pioneer and TeraFlex Nebo, are designed specifically to allow you to remove the front Freedom Panels without taking off the rack. This is a crucial feature for Jeep owners who still want that open-air experience. However, some full-length cage-style racks might block the latches, so always check the specific clearance of the model before you commit to the purchase.

How much weight can the Jeep JL hardtop actually support?

Technically, the fiberglass hardtop has a very low weight limit—often cited at around 100-150lbs for gutter mounts. Exceeding this can lead to spiderweb cracks or structural failure. This is why “Backbone” or “Extreme” systems are so popular; they bypass the fiberglass entirely by transferring the load directly to the Jeep’s steel roll cage, allowing you to carry significantly more weight safely during off-road travel.

Do I need to drill into my Jeep to install a roof rack?

It depends on the rack. Gutter-mount racks and the Gobi Stealth system do not require drilling. However, if you want a high dynamic load rating for a rooftop tent, you usually have to drill through the hardtop to install support brackets. While drilling seems scary, most kits include high-quality rubber gaskets to ensure the roof remains 100% waterproof and leak-free even in heavy rain.

Will a roof rack cause a lot of wind noise on the highway?

Yes, all roof racks will add some level of wind noise. However, modern platform racks like the Front Runner Slimline II or the Rhino-Rack Pioneer are designed with aerodynamics in mind and often include wind deflectors to minimize whistling. You’ll notice the noise most at speeds above 60mph. If silence is your priority, look for a low-profile rack and ensure the wind fairing is properly adjusted.

Can I still use a car wash with a roof rack?

You should generally avoid automatic car washes with spinning brushes once a roof rack is installed, as the brushes can get caught in the slats or T-slots. Touchless car washes are usually safe, but the added height might exceed the machine’s clearance. It is always best to hand-wash your Jeep or use a self-service spray bay to ensure you don’t damage the rack or the vehicle’s mounting points.
